I do feel for Liverpool and their injury crisis and I know it's his style but does Gareth Taylor ever pay attention to his opponents? Playing perfectly into Villa's hands again and again. Players can't play out so being hurt by their press. High line, they have the pace to get in behind. Baffling.

That was very intriguing from a tactical perspective. Ideally Barca want a team pressing them with a high line so they can play out and in behind. They're also quite used to a low block, where they suffocate with endless pressure & stifle any out balls. What they can't deal with is a mid block.
